    I just installed my Forte today on win 7 64x and latest web driver. I can't find exactly how the rear headphone jack should function. My setup consists of logitech z2300 2.1, regular cheapie mic, sony headphones for night time and 7.1 receiver on the optical output. So when I chose "headphones" in the speaker tab, the sound only goes to headphones considering I choose "mute speakers" in the headphone tab. Now if I choose 2.1 in the speaker tab, I would expect the sound to come out only from the 2.1 and not the headphones. In my case it comes through both. I have the 2.1 plugged into the green input in the dongle, headphones in the amplified jack in the rear, mic into dongle. Anyone know how I can just toggle between 2.1 and amped headphones? Starting to wonder that it's a limitation of some sort on this card.
